Position Summary:

Odyssey Systems has an exciting opportunity for a Principal Security Assistant to support the Aerospace Dominance Enabler Division (AFLCMC/ESDI) at Hill AFB, Ogden, Utah. The ADE Division provides acquisition, sustainment, and technical expertise to support numerous Air Force systems, including Electronic Warfare, Command and Control Systems, Advanced Radar Threat Systems, Air Combat Training and Aircrew Readiness, and many others across the USAF and joint service environments.

Responsibilities:

In this Advisory and Assistance Services (A&AS) role, you will provide expert-level support to Department of Defense (DoD) programs by assisting government leadership with decision-making, planning, and execution throughout the acquisition lifecycle. You will apply your technical and/or professional expertise to ensure compliance with applicable policies and regulations, contribute to mission success, and help deliver critical capabilities to the warfighter.

 

Duties include, but not limited to: 

  • Provide Security Assistant support under the direction of Government Security Managers and Security Administrators.
  • Support collateral and Sensitive Compartmented Information (SCI) security programs.
  • Assist the Air Force Cognizant Security Authority (CSA) in execution of security oversight responsibilities.
  • Administer and maintain security programs involving information security, personnel security, operations security (OPSEC), industrial security, communications security (COMSEC), acquisition security, physical security, and anti-terrorism/force protection.
  • Develop, review, and maintain Security Classification Guides (SCGs), Security Operating Procedures (SOPs), and related security documentation.
  • Support Program Protection Plan (PPP) development and implementation activities.
  • Assist with DD Form 254 preparation, review, coordination, and security requirements administration.
  • Process and manage personnel security actions utilizing DISS and other government security systems.
  • Conduct security inspections, self-assessments, compliance reviews, and audit preparation activities.
  • Support SCIF, CAP, and secure facility operations, including access control, visitor management, and safeguarding classified information.
  • Identify, investigate, and report security incidents, violations, and vulnerabilities.
  • Provide security training, awareness briefings, and guidance to government and contractor personnel.
  • Support anti-terrorism and force protection requirements as directed.
  • Coordinate with military personnel, government civilians, contractors, and external security organizations to ensure mission success.
